## Step 7: Enable telemetry compression

All agents on Bramleigh 3.2+ must send compressed payloads. Uncompressed submissions are rejected after this step. Compression is transparent to customers; support impact is limited to older agents that stall during upload. Tell affected users to upgrade, not to retry. Verify the collector accepts the new encoding before closing the ticket. The collector must be configured with the values below.

service settings:
oliath:
  log_level: debug
  metrics_host: metrics.oliath.zemvarsys.internal
  pool_size: 8

## Escalation

If a build fails because a pinned dependency has been yanked upstream, do not loosen the pin. First, check the Copperhollow mirror for a cached artifact; builds should resolve from the mirror before touching public indexes. If the mirror lacks the artifact, escalate to the dependency stewards with the package name, pinned version, and failing build link. Emergency pin overrides require sign-off from two stewards and must be reverted within one release cycle. For overrides outside business hours, contact the on-call steward.

escalation mailbox, kaweg-kahif: druwyn.sordor@nelvroworks.corp

## Service Accounts — Thumbhoard Leak Fix

Heads up for reviewers: the image cache in Thumbhoard was holding decoded bitmaps past eviction because the profiler hook kept strong refs. The fix swaps those to weak refs and adds a leak counter we ship to Gaugely every five minutes. To reproduce locally, run the soak script for ~20 minutes and watch RSS flatten. The metrics push authenticates against the internal Gaugely collector, so you'll need the key below.

app token of fajep-bahof = zpat2_v6